The IPL 2025 auction will be a goodbye by many players to their teams with which they grew connection over the last few years. Several franchises have announced their retentions on the deadline day. Afghanistan’s star player Naveen-ul-haq has also been released from his IPL franchise Lucknow Super Giants.
LSG has retained Nicholas Pooran, Mayank Yadav and Ravi Bishnoi alongside uncapped players Mohsin Khan and Ayush Badoni. The Afghan star player has not been retained by the franchise, took to social media and pens a heartfelt note about his journey with LSG.
“Thankful for the opportunity and being part of this amazing team for the past 2 seasons. My best wishes will always be with everyone involved in this team in future to the management staff and the guys who were working behind the scenes, and not to forget LSG brigade, thank you everyone.”
Naveen had played 18 matches for LSG across two seasons, took 25 wickets at an economy of 9.16 and became one of the favorite of teams and fans. In his final season with the franchise, he took 14 wickets in 10 matches.
Lucknow Super Giants also made a bold decision by not retaining their skipper KL Rahul. The star Indian batter led LSG to two playoffs in 2022 and 2023. However one bad season in 2024 saw KL Rahul’s release from the franchise.
